The Science Behind Coffee and Blood Sugar

Coffee contains several biologically active compounds that may affect how the body regulates blood glucose. Key among these compounds are caffeine and chlorogenic acids. Research has shown that these components may influence insulin sensitivity and glucose metabolism.

Caffeine: The Double-Edged Sword

Caffeine, a natural stimulant found in coffee, affects blood sugar levels in various ways. Some studies suggest that moderate caffeine consumption could improve insulin sensitivity, while others indicate it might lead to short-term increases in blood sugar.

  • Short-term effects: Caffeine can cause a temporary spike in blood sugar levels, especially in individuals with insulin resistance. This reaction occurs because caffeine stimulates the adrenal glands, leading to increased adrenaline production, which can elevate glucose release from the liver.

  • Long-term effects: Interestingly, chronic coffee drinkers may experience a lower risk of developing Type 2 diabetes. Research indicates that regular coffee consumption is linked to improved insulin sensitivity over time, suggesting that the body may adapt to caffeine’s effects.

Chlorogenic Acids: The Potent Antioxidants

Chlorogenic acids are another integral component in coffee that may influence blood sugar levels. These antioxidants have been shown to:

  • Inhibit the absorption of carbohydrates: Chlorogenic acids can slow down the absorption of glucose in the intestines, leading to a more gradual increase in blood sugar after meals.

  • Improve insulin sensitivity: Some studies indicate that these acids may enhance the body’s ability to use insulin more effectively.

Given these effects, individuals consuming coffee regularly might experience different responses regarding blood sugar stability.

Coffee, Insulin Sensitivity, and Diabetes Risk

Research into coffee consumption presents intriguing findings regarding insulin sensitivity and diabetes risk.

Correlation or Causation?

Studies have shown that individuals who regularly consume coffee are less likely to develop Type 2 diabetes compared to those who do not drink coffee. However, it’s essential to differentiate between correlation and causation. Lifestyle factors such as diet, physical activity, and overall health may play significant roles. People who consume coffee may also adopt other healthy habits, complicating the data.

Decaffeinated Coffee: A Viable Alternative?

For those sensitive to caffeine, decaffeinated coffee offers an alternative. Studies suggest that decaf coffee may also have positive effects on blood sugar and insulin sensitivity, possibly due to the presence of chlorogenic acids. This means that individuals concerned about caffeine’s potential impact on their blood sugar can still enjoy the benefits of coffee with a decaffeinated version.

How Much Coffee is Safe and Beneficial?

With so much debate surrounding coffee consumption and blood sugar effects, it begs the question: how much coffee is considered safe and potentially beneficial?

General Recommendations

The consensus among health experts is that moderate coffee consumption is generally safe for most people. For diabetes management, aiming for about three to four cups per day appears to be a sweet spot. However, factors such as age, individual health conditions, and caffeine tolerance can greatly influence these recommendations.

Listening to Your Body

It’s important to pay attention to your body’s reactions. Some individuals may experience side effects from caffeine—such as anxiety or heart palpitations—while others may find their blood sugar spikes after consuming coffee. Monitoring how your body responds can help you tailor your coffee intake to your unique needs.

Understanding Individual Variability

Every individual may respond differently to coffee, depending on various factors.

Genetics and Metabolism

Your genetic makeup plays a crucial role in how your body metabolizes caffeine. Some people are fast caffeine metabolizers, while others process it slowly. This can influence how coffee affects your energy levels, mood, and blood sugar levels.

Medical Conditions and Medications

Individuals with pre-existing health conditions, such as diabetes, liver disease, or hypertension, should consult a healthcare provider regarding their coffee consumption. Certain medications may also interact with caffeine or affect its metabolism.

What impact does coffee have on blood sugar levels?

Coffee has a complex relationship with blood sugar levels. Some studies suggest that caffeine may cause a temporary spike in blood sugar after consumption. This can be particularly pronounced in individuals who are insulin resistant, as caffeine can affect how cells respond to insulin, leading to increased glucose levels in the bloodstream.

However, other research indicates that regular coffee consumption may be linked to improved insulin sensitivity over time. For individuals who drink coffee regularly, the long-term effects could potentially outweigh the short-term spikes in blood sugar. Hence, the impact of coffee can vary based on individual health conditions, the amount consumed, and whether it’s consumed with food.

Does the type of coffee affect blood sugar responses?

Yes, the type of coffee can indeed influence how it affects blood sugar levels. For instance, black coffee contains minimal calories and no sugar, making it a preferable choice for individuals monitoring their blood sugar. Adding sugar or cream can lead to greater fluctuations in blood glucose levels, as these additions directly contribute additional carbohydrates.

Moreover, different coffee brewing methods can change the chemical composition of coffee. For example, espresso and cold brew have different concentrations of caffeine and antioxidants, which may affect insulin response. Overall, opting for simpler forms of coffee can help mitigate the influence on blood sugar levels.

How does caffeine in coffee influence insulin sensitivity?

Caffeine has been shown to impact insulin sensitivity in various ways. In some studies, caffeine consumption has been associated with decreased insulin sensitivity, particularly in people with existing insulin resistance or type 2 diabetes. This means that the body’s cells may become less efficient in responding to insulin, which can lead to higher blood sugar levels.

On the other hand, regular coffee drinkers may adapt over time, leading to improved insulin sensitivity despite caffeine’s effects. The antioxidants and other compounds present in coffee, such as chlorogenic acid, might contribute positively to metabolic health, suggesting that habitual coffee consumption could be beneficial in the long run.
